Plants that commonly grow in tropical savannas have made adaptations that allow them to withstand long periods of dryness, survive fires and protect themselves from grazing animals. Tropical savannas present plants with dry soil, periodic fires and threats from herbivores. Adaptations help desert animals to acquire and retain water, and to regulate body temperatures, which helps them to survive in the harsh conditions of the desert.
